Broker Review Fraud Exposed: Don't Fall Into Deceived

A disturbing trend is emerging online: fabricated "broker review" sites designed to lure unsuspecting investors into questionable platforms. These schemes often present themselves as independent reports, employing seemingly legitimate testimonials and polished design to build trust. However, beneath the surface lies a deceptive objective: to direct users towards brokers with a history of complaints or outright illegal practices. It's crucial to recognize the warning indicators, such as an overabundance of glowing feedback, a lack of verifiable contact information, and the conspicuous absence of any negative comments. Always undertake your own detailed research using reliable sources before entrusting your money to any investment platform. Be particularly wary of sites that promise unrealistically substantial returns – these are almost always a serious warning. Safeguard yourself from these dangerous copies and ensure your investments are secure.
